教你如何在 Excel 中進行大量取代的技巧【完整實務教學】

本教學全面介紹 Excel 大量取代技巧,包含基本操作、進階條件設定、批次多組取代、特殊字元處理、函數應用、跨表操作與常見問題解決,並結合實務案例與自動化工具建議,助你有效提升資料處理效率。

Notion 新創專屬 3 個月免費福利| 官方合作夥伴限定

經本站專屬連結申請,即享 3 個月 Notion Plus + AI 無限免費 (市價 $6,000 美元)! 務必保留推薦碼 venturer ,否則不符資格。 全程免費,無需信用卡。需用公司 Email 與有效公司網站。
免費使用

200+模板自動化工作流程

從數據到成果,只需一步 — 用Monday代替Excel,效率倍增!
免費使用

AI智能團隊協作

AI驅動的ClickUp超越Excel,讓工作更精準快速!
免費使用

Excel 大量取代功能總覽

在日常專案管理、資料清洗或團隊協作時,經常需要對大量資料進行內容更換。Excel 的「尋找及取代」功能,能夠快速在單一或多個工作表中批量替換指定內容,大幅提升工作效率。無論是批量更換產品名稱、統一格式、修正錯誤資料,或是資料前處理,這項功能都是不可或缺的利器。

適用場景舉例

  • 專案管理時,快速將任務狀態「進行中」批量改為「已完成」。
  • 銷售報表中,統一產品名稱或調整品項代碼。
  • 團隊協作時,統一資料格式或修正輸入錯誤。

基本操作教學

開啟「尋找及取代」對話框

在 Excel 中,開啟「尋找及取代」有兩種常用方式:

  1. 鍵盤快速鍵:同時按下 Ctrl + H
  2. 功能選單:點擊「開始」標籤 → 「尋找及選取」→「取代」。

設定尋找與取代內容

  1. 在「尋找內容」欄位輸入要查找的字串(如「舊產品」)。
  2. 在「取代為」欄位輸入新內容(如「新產品」)。

單一取代與全部取代

  • 單一取代:點擊「尋找下一個」定位目標,再按「取代」逐一確認。
  • 全部取代:直接點擊「全部取代」,Excel 會自動將所有符合條件的內容批量替換,並顯示取代次數。

操作建議

  • 建議先用「尋找下一個」檢查是否會誤取代,確認無誤後再執行「全部取代」。
  • 若發現誤取代,可立即按 Ctrl + Z 撤銷操作。

進階取代技巧

設定取代範圍與條件

點擊「選項」可展開更多設定:

  • 範圍選擇:可選擇「工作表」或「活頁簿」,決定取代範圍。
  • 比對條件
  • 「區分大小寫」:只取代完全相同大小寫的內容。
  • 「全字匹配」:僅取代整個儲存格完全符合的內容,避免部分字串誤取代。

跨工作表/活頁簿取代

  • 若需跨多個工作表批量取代,可在「尋找及取代」對話框中選擇「活頁簿」範圍,Excel 會自動搜尋所有工作表。
  • 若需跨多個檔案,建議分別開啟檔案重複操作,或考慮自動化工具。

取代特殊字元與格式

Excel 支援針對特殊字元與格式進行取代:

  • 換行符號:在「尋找內容」欄位按下 Ctrl + J,可搜尋儲存格內的換行。
  • 空格或特殊符號:直接輸入空格或符號於「尋找內容」。
  • 格式取代:點擊「格式」按鈕,設定要尋找或取代的字型、顏色、儲存格格式等。

實務案例

  • 資料清洗時,批量移除多餘空格或換行,提升資料一致性。
  • 將特定顏色標記的資料批量轉換為其他格式,方便後續篩選。

利用函數進行批量取代

除了內建取代功能,Excel 也可利用函數進行更彈性的內容替換:

  • SUBSTITUTE:適合替換字串中特定內容。
  • 範例:=SUBSTITUTE(A2, "舊字", "新字")
  • REPLACE:適合根據位置替換指定長度的字元。
  • 範例:=REPLACE(A2, 1, 2, "新字")

應用情境

  • 批量將電話號碼區碼替換。
  • 批量修正格式錯誤的編號。

批次多組取代方法

在實務中,常需同時替換多組不同字串。Excel 原生功能僅支援單組取代,若需批次多組替換,可採用以下方法:

方法一:VBA 巨集

利用 VBA 撰寫簡易巨集,可同時處理多組取代。例如:

Sub MultiReplace()
    Dim arrFind As Variant, arrReplace As Variant, i As Integer
    arrFind = Array("A", "B", "C")
    arrReplace = Array("甲", "乙", "丙")
    For i = 1 To Cells(Rows.Count, 1).End(xlUp).Row
        For j = LBound(arrFind) To UBound(arrFind)
            Cells(i, 1).Value = Replace(Cells(i, 1).Value, arrFind(j), arrReplace(j))
        Next j
    Next i
End Sub

方法二:進階外掛或自動化工具

若不熟悉 VBA,可考慮使用專業工具,如 Monday.com 等專案管理平台,內建自動化規則,能批量處理資料內容替換,適合團隊協作或跨部門資料同步。

注意事項

  • 執行批次多組取代前,務必備份原始資料,避免不可逆的誤取代。
  • 測試小範圍資料後再全表執行。

實務應用案例

案例一:批量更換產品名稱

專案團隊需將報表中所有「產品A」改為「產品Alpha」,「產品B」改為「產品Beta」。可先用「尋找及取代」功能分批操作,或利用 VBA 巨集一次完成。

案例二:資料清洗

資料庫匯入時,常見多餘空格、換行或特殊符號。可利用「尋找及取代」批量移除,或用 SUBSTITUTE 函數清理欄位內容,確保資料一致性。

案例三:專案進度狀態調整

專案管理時,需將所有「待審核」任務批量改為「已完成」,可直接用「全部取代」功能,快速完成狀態更新。

常見問題與解決方案(FAQ)

Q1:誤取代怎麼辦?

A:立即按 Ctrl + Z 撤銷操作,Excel 會還原最近一次取代。

Q2:取代後格式跑掉怎麼辦?

A:若只取代內容未變動格式,通常不會影響格式。若有格式異常,可用「格式」選項精確控制,或恢復備份檔案。

Q3:如何只取代部分內容?

A:可勾選「全字匹配」或利用 SUBSTITUTE 函數,僅替換指定字串。

Q4:能否跨多個檔案批量取代?

A:Excel 原生功能無法跨檔案批次取代,建議分別操作或使用自動化工具協助。

Q5:取代特殊符號時無法搜尋到?

A:確認輸入正確符號,換行可用 Ctrl + J,其他符號直接複製貼上。

進階工具推薦與自動化

對於大規模資料管理、專案協作或跨部門資料同步,建議善用自動化平台提升效率。例如 Monday.com 提供自動化規則,可根據條件自動批量更新資料,適合專案管理、任務追蹤與團隊協作。若需進階文件處理,亦可考慮 pdfFiller 處理PDF表單內容替換,或 ClickUp 整合多種資料管理需求。

適用情境

  • 需定期批量更新大量資料。
  • 團隊需協作維護多份報表。
  • 跨平台或跨部門資料同步。

結論與效率提升建議

Excel 的大量取代功能,無論是基本操作還是進階批次處理,都是提升資料處理效率的關鍵工具。建議養成定期備份資料的習慣,並根據實際需求選擇合適的取代方法或自動化工具。善用這些技巧,能有效減少人工作業錯誤,讓專案管理與團隊協作更順暢。

發佈留言

發佈留言必須填寫的電子郵件地址不會公開。 必填欄位標示為 *

✨ 讓專案管理變簡單,團隊更強大!

在專案推進的每一步,效率就是競爭力。monday.com 整合進度追蹤、團隊協作與資源分配,讓你隨時掌握全局、快速解決問題。
全球18萬家專業團隊已經採用,你還在等什麼?